Output e89b661d09f3aa516c93b01ac882b8864effee3b39a385d3ea4abf7990bbfaa4:1

value
128471528
script pubkey
OP_0 OP_PUSHBYTES_20 e7db46701736f341284ec561d33a4ea64ed953c6
address
ltc1quld5vuqhxme5z2zwc4saxwjw5e8dj57xpe4g04
transaction
e89b661d09f3aa516c93b01ac882b8864effee3b39a385d3ea4abf7990bbfaa4
spent
true